For over a decade Oasis Community Learning has been helping children reach and realise their potential, with the vision of providing "exceptional education at the heart of the community".

All 49 of our Academies are committed to achieving this vision through developing character, competence and sense of community with every child. We aim to provide a rich educational experience underpinned by our philosophy of education; inspirational leadership, deep learning and healthy communities.

We hold an expansive vision of the role that education can play in contributing to building strong and vibrant communities and our Academies are all part of community hubs. This wider educational experience is an important feature of our Academies.

Born out of the global charity Oasis, the overarching ethos is reflected throughout the Oasis family; Equality, Inclusion, Healthy Relationships, Hope and Perseverance. Driven by a strong sense of social justice, our exceptional staff and Academies apply high expectations and raise the bar of what all pupils can achieve regardless of their context or starting point.

**Job Title:** Teacher of German and French **Role Summary:** Part‑time (0.8) teaching position covering French and German for a secondary academy. The role is a maternity cover commencing 9 March 2026, with contract duration until 8 March 2027 or the early return of the regular staff member. **Expectations:** - Deliver high‑quality, engaging lessons in French and German. - Apply the academy’s curriculum framework and assessment policy consistently. - Participate in regular CPD and subject‑based professional development. - Support students’ academic progress and personal development. **Key Responsibilities:** - Plan, prepare, and deliver lessons for targeted age ranges, ensuring curriculum coverage. - Design formative and summative assessments aligned to learning outcomes. - Provide timely feedback and maintain accurate record‑keeping. - Collaborate with colleagues in planning, assessment, and student support. - Contribute to the school’s culture of learning, fostering a safe, inclusive environment. - Attend academy and department meetings, workshops, and CPD sessions. **Required Skills:** - Fluent proficiency in both German and French (speaking, writing, and listening). - Strong subject knowledge and ability to adapt content to diverse learners. - Lesson planning, assessment design, and classroom management. - Digital literacy, including use of learning platforms and online assessment tools. - Effective communication skills with students, colleagues, and parents. - Commitment to continuous professional development. **Required Education & Certifications:** - Bachelor’s degree in French or German Studies (or equivalent). - Valid teaching qualification (PGCE, DTQCS, or equivalent Qualified Teacher Status). - Experience teaching both French and German at the secondary level is preferred.
